Rising Pharmaceuticals is Hiring a Senior QA Manager of Document Control and Training Near Decatur, IL

Position Title : Senior QA Manager of Document Control and Training

Department: Quality Assurance

Reports To: Head of Quality

Work Location : Decatur, Illinois

Position Summary:

  • The Senior QA Manager of Document Control and Training will be responsible for the oversight of the documentation and training programs. This includes but is not limited to: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), Specifications, Document Change Requests (DCRs), Master Batch Records (MBRs), Protocols, Training Curriculum, and Quality Management Systems (QMS). This individual will work in a detail oriented, compliant manner to ensure the facility operates in alignment with Rising policies, procedures, and cGMPs. 

Essential Duties &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for the overall direction, coordination, and evaluation of the Document Control and Training departments.
  • Lead and assist with maintaining the electronic Document Management System (DMS).
  • Lead and assist with maintaining the electronic Learning Management System (LMS) for training.
  • Maintain training curricula for positions at the site.
  • Responsible for organizing and archiving cGMP documents on site.
  • Compile and report metrics for Quality Assurance Documentation and Training.
  • Evaluates quality processes for alignment with cGMPs and evolving regulatory expectations.
  • Assist with investigations and review/approve as needed.
  • Review all controlled documents through Document Change Request (DCR) process.
  • Implements and enforces systems, policies, and procedures.
  • Assist HR with the creation and delivery of New Hire Orientation (NHO).
  • Assist with audits, both internal and external.

Additional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for performance reviews, goal setting, and personnel development plans for Supervisor, QA Documentation Systems and QA Technicians - Documentation
  • Providing regular performance feedback (praise and developmental) to members of QA Quality Operations team.
  • Assists in recruiting, interviewing, and hiring qualified employees to fill open positions.
  • Addressing complaints and resolving personnel problems within the department(s).
  • Maintaining confidentiality of information.

Education and Experience:

  • Bachelor's Degree from a four-year accredited college or university with Major in a science related field.
  • Minimum of five years of cGMP quality assurance experience in biotechnology, pharmaceutical, or medical device industry.
  • Working knowledge, writing, and following of SOPs; document management and control system processes.
